44 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
45 __K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: m25p.c,v 1.2 2008/05/04 14:21:55 xtraeme Exp $");
46
47 #include <sys/param.h>
48 #include <sys/systm.h>
49 #include <sys/device.h>
50 #include <sys/kernel.h>
51
52 #include <dev/sysmon/sysmonvar.h>
53
54 #include <dev/spi/spivar.h>
55 #include <dev/spi/spiflash.h>
56
57 /*
58 * Device driver for STMicroelectronics M25P Family SPI Flash Devices
59 */
60
61 static int m25p_match(device_t , cfdata_t , void *);
62 static void m25p_attach(device_t , device_t , void *);
63 static const char *m25p_getname(void *);
64 static struct spi_handle *m25p_gethandle(void *);
65 static int m25p_getflags(void *);
66 static int m25p_getsize(void *, int);
67
68 struct m25p_softc {
69 struct spi_handle *sc_sh;
70 const char *sc_name;
71 int sc_sizes[SPIFLASH_SIZE_COUNT];
72 int sc_flags;
73 };
74
75 CFATTACH_DECL_NEW(m25p, sizeof(struct m25p_softc),
76 m25p_match, m25p_attach, NULL, NULL);
77
78 static const struct spiflash_hw_if m25p_hw_if = {
79 .sf_getname = m25p_getname,
80 .sf_gethandle = m25p_gethandle,
81 .sf_getsize = m25p_getsize,
82 .sf_getflags = m25p_getflags,
83 };
84
85 static const struct m25p_info {
86 uint8_t sig;
87 uint8_t mfgid;
88 uint16_t devid;
89 const char *name;
90 uint16_t size; /* in KB */
91 uint16_t sector; /* in KB */
92 uint16_t mhz;
93 } m25p_infos[] = {
94 { 0x16, 0x20, 0x2017, "STMicro M25P64", 8192, 64 }, /* 64Mbit */
95 { 0x12, 0x20, 0x2013, "STMicro M25P40", 512, 64 }, /* 4Mbit */
96 { 0 }
97 };
98
99 static int
100 m25p_match(device_t parent, cfdata_t cf, void *aux)
101 {
102 struct spi_attach_args *sa = aux;
103
104 /* configure for 20MHz, which is the max for normal reads */
105 if (spi_configure(sa->sa_handle, SPI_MODE_0, 20000000))
106 return 0;
107
108 return 1;
109 }
110
111 static void
112 m25p_attach(device_t parent, device_t self, void *aux)
113 {
114 struct m25p_softc *sc = device_private(self);
115 struct spi_attach_args *sa = aux;
116 const struct m25p_info *info;
117 uint8_t buf[4];
118 uint8_t cmd;
119 uint8_t mfgid;
120 uint8_t sig;
121 uint16_t devid;
122
123 sc->sc_sh = sa->sa_handle;
124
125 /* first we try JEDEC ID read */
126
127 cmd = SPIFLASH_CMD_RDJI;
128 if (spi_send_recv(sa->sa_handle, 1, &cmd, 3, buf)) {
129 aprint_error(": failed to get JEDEC identification\n");
130 return;
131 }
132 mfgid = buf[0];
133 devid = ((uint16_t)buf[1] << 8) | buf[2];
134
135 if ((mfgid == 0xff) || (mfgid == 0)) {
136 cmd = SPIFLASH_CMD_RDID;
137 if (spi_send_recv(sa->sa_handle, 1, &cmd, 4, buf)) {
138 aprint_error(": failed to get legacy signature\n");
139 return;
140 }
141 sig = buf[3];
142 } else {
143 sig = 0;
144 }
145
146 /* okay did it match */
147 for (info = m25p_infos; info->name; info++) {
148 if ((info->mfgid == mfgid) && (info->devid == devid))
149 break;
150 if (sig == info->sig)
151 break;
152 }
153
154 if (info->name == NULL) {
155 aprint_error(": unknown or unsupported device\n");
156 return;
157 }
158
159 sc->sc_name = info->name;
160 sc->sc_sh = sa->sa_handle;
161 sc->sc_sizes[SPIFLASH_SIZE_DEVICE] = info->size * 1024;
162 sc->sc_sizes[SPIFLASH_SIZE_ERASE] = info->sector * 1024;
163 sc->sc_sizes[SPIFLASH_SIZE_WRITE] = 256;
164 sc->sc_sizes[SPIFLASH_SIZE_READ] = -1;
165
166 sc->sc_flags = SPIFLASH_FLAG_FAST_READ;
167
168 aprint_normal("\n");
169
170 spiflash_attach_mi(&m25p_hw_if, sc, self);
171 }
172
173 const char *
174 m25p_getname(void *cookie)
175 {
176 struct m25p_softc *sc = cookie;
177
178 return (sc->sc_name);
179 }
180
181 struct spi_handle *
182 m25p_gethandle(void *cookie)
183 {
184 struct m25p_softc *sc = cookie;
185
186 return (sc->sc_sh);
187 }
188
189 int
190 m25p_getflags(void *cookie)
191 {
192 struct m25p_softc *sc = cookie;
193
194 return (sc->sc_flags);
195 }
196
197 int
198 m25p_getsize(void *cookie, int idx)
199 {
200 struct m25p_softc *sc = cookie;
201
202 if ((idx < 0) || (idx >= SPIFLASH_SIZE_COUNT))
203 return -1;
204 return (sc->sc_sizes[idx]);
205 }
206
